Transient loss of consciousness (TLOC) is a brief period of unconsciousness which resolves spontaneously. It may be traumatic—as in a concussion —or non-traumatic in origin. Common causes of non-traumatic TLOC include syncope and epileptic seizures .

A concussion, also known as a mild traumatic brain injury (mTBI), is a head injury that temporarily affects brain functioning. [8] Symptoms may include headache, dizziness, difficulty with thinking and concentration, sleep disturbances, mood changes, a brief period of memory loss, brief loss of consciousness; problems with balance; nausea; blurred vision; and mood changes.
